The Essential Guide to Puppy Training

Bringing a new puppy into your home can be an exciting and rewarding experience. However, it also comes with its challenges, one of which is training your new furry friend. Puppy training is crucial in setting the foundation for good behavior and ensuring that you and your pup can coexist harmoniously. In this article, we will cover everything you need to know about puppy training, from basic obedience commands to housebreaking and socialization.

The first step in puppy training is to establish yourself as the pack leader. Dogs are pack animals by nature, and they look to their owners for guidance and leadership. By being firm, consistent, and assertive in your interactions with your puppy, you can establish yourself as the alpha of the pack. This will make it easier for your puppy to understand and follow your commands.

One of the most important aspects of puppy training is teaching your pup basic obedience commands. These commands, such as sit, stay, come, and heel, are essential for communication between you and your puppy. Start by teaching your puppy one command at a time, using positive reinforcement techniques such as treats and praise. Be patient and consistent, and practice the commands regularly to reinforce your puppy’s learning.

Housebreaking is another crucial aspect of puppy training. Puppies have small bladders and may not be able to hold their urine for extended periods. To housebreak your puppy, establish a regular feeding and potty schedule. Take your puppy outside to the designated potty area after meals, naps, and playtime. Reward your puppy with treats and praise when they go potty outside, and clean up accidents inside without scolding your puppy.

Socialization is also vital in puppy training. Exposing your puppy to different people, animals, and environments from a young age will help them become well-adjusted and confident adults. Take your puppy on walks, to the park, and to puppy socialization classes to help them build positive associations with new experiences. Encourage your puppy to interact with other dogs and people in a controlled and supervised environment.

In addition to basic obedience commands, housebreaking, and socialization, there are other aspects of puppy training that you should consider. Crate training can help your puppy learn to be comfortable in a crate and can aid in housebreaking. Leash training is essential for teaching your puppy to walk politely on a leash without pulling or lunging. And behavior training can address specific issues such as chewing, jumping, and barking.

When training your puppy, it’s important to be patient, consistent, and positive. Puppies are like sponges, eager to learn and please their owners. By using positive reinforcement techniques such as treats, praise, and playtime, you can motivate your puppy to learn and follow your commands. Avoid using punishment or harsh methods, as this can damage the bond of trust between you and your puppy.

If you’re struggling with puppy training, don’t hesitate to seek help from a professional dog trainer. A qualified trainer can provide guidance, support, and personalized training plans to help you and your puppy succeed. Training classes can also be beneficial for socialization and learning new skills in a group setting.
